District Cooling Market Trends:

Increased Need for Energy Efficiency

The growing focus on energy saving and sustainable building solutions has made the district cooling market to grow significantly. Global energy demand from air conditioners (AC) is expected to triple by 2050, with the global stock of ACs in buildings increasing to 5.6 billion, up from 1.6 billion currently. District cooling systems are much more efficient than traditional air conditioning systems as they centralize the cooling infrastructure and thereby reduce the electricity consumption. This strategy helps urban areas to better manage the peak electricity demand and is also in line with the global initiatives of reducing the carbon emissions. District cooling solutions are being adopted by governments and other private entities in line with tough environmental standards and energy policies, thereby promoting strong market growth.

Technological Advancements in Cooling Systems

Continuous technological innovations that stimulate system efficiency and reliability are driving the growth of the district cooling market. A study by Energy Efficiency Services Limited (EESL) and the United Nations Environment Programme (UNEP) highlights India’s potential for district cooling systems. It suggests that by 2038, India could theoretically connect 51 million tons of refrigeration (TR) demand to district cooling systems, potentially reducing up to 22GW of power capacity and mitigating 27 million tons of CO2 emissions annually.  In addition, the integration of district cooling systems with smart grid technologies and the Internet of Things (IoT) increases the operational efficiency of district cooling systems, thereby allowing for real-time monitoring and maintenance. Such technological advances are turning district cooling into an increasingly desirable solutions for new urban developments and retrofit projects in already existing buildings.

Electric chillers dominates the market

The report has provided a detailed breakup and analysis of the market based on the production technique. This includes electric chillers, heat pumps, absorption chillers, free cooling, and others. According to the report, electric chillers represented the largest segment.

Electric chillers form a crucial component of the district cooling system, providing an efficient and reliable way for the chilled water to be produced. The systems use electricity to power the cooling process, which makes them ideal for areas with dependable and affordable electrical power. Electric chillers are preferred for their flexibility and versatility, allowing them to serve both small and large-scale projects. Compressor technology innovations and heat exchange materials development for district cooling systems help increase the level of efficiency and decrease operational costs and environmental influence, which contribute to the expansion of this market.

Commercial dominates the market

The report has provided a detailed breakup and analysis of the market based on the application. This includes residential, commercial, and industrial. According to the report, commercial represented the largest segment.

The commercial sector, which includes office buildings, shopping malls, and hotels, is a major usage area for district cooling systems. Commercial sites have high and stable cooling loads, which is why the district cooling is a cost-effective and low-energy solution. Centralized cooling service in the district cooling systems allows the individual air conditioning units to be eliminated which leads to a reduction in the maintenance costs and an increase in the space utilization. Furthermore, district cooling solutions ability to offer reliable and efficient cooling improves the comfort and productivity in commercial spaces pushing the increasing preference by the sector.

According to the report Middle East and Africa was the largest market for district cooling.

The Middle East and Africa region has a dynamic growth path in the district cooling market, largely due to the climatic conditions and fast rate of urban development. The UAE and Saudi Arabia are among the countries that have incorporated district cooling in their urban planning in order to mitigate the high cooling requirements that result from very high temperatures. In addition, a trend towards sustainable and smart city programmes in this part of the world promotes the implementation of district cooling systems. Africa, which has many new urban centers, is now looking into district cooling as part of its infrastructure improvement and expansion, aiming at increasing energy efficiency and sustainability in its growing cities.
